Alice K. E. Ekroth is a scholar working on Genetics, Insect Science and Molecular Biology. According to data from OpenAlex, Alice K. E. Ekroth has authored 6 papers receiving a total of 299 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Genetics, 4 papers in Insect Science and 2 papers in Molecular Biology. Recurrent topics in Alice K. E. Ekroth's work include Insect symbiosis and bacterial influences (4 papers), Evolution and Genetic Dynamics (4 papers) and COVID-19 Clinical Research Studies (1 paper). Alice K. E. Ekroth is often cited by papers focused on Insect symbiosis and bacterial influences (4 papers), Evolution and Genetic Dynamics (4 papers) and COVID-19 Clinical Research Studies (1 paper). Alice K. E. Ekroth collaborates with scholars based in United Kingdom, United States and Portugal. Alice K. E. Ekroth's co-authors include Kayla C. King, Charlotte Rafaluk‐Mohr, Sylvain Gandon, Angus Buckling, Joseph Bondy‐Denomy, Steve Paterson, Hélène Chabas, Mike Boots, Jenny M. Broniewski and Edze R. Westra and has published in prestigious journals such as Nature, SHILAP Revista de lepidopterología and Current Biology.
